DENIS THÉRIAULT is an award-winning author and screenwriter living in Montreal, Canada. The Postman’s Fiancée is the much-anticipated follow-up to the runaway hit The Peculiar Life of a Lonely Postman (Oneworld, 2016). His debut novel, The Boy Who Belonged to the Sea, will also be published by Oneworld in February 2018.

JOHN CULLEN is the translator of numerous books from Spanish, German, Italian and French, including the international bestseller The Meursault Investigation by Kamel Daoud (Oneworld, 2015). He lives in New York.
